During this cold snap we’re all thinking of ways to keep warm. But in Lincoln town centre, the focus is on keeping the temperature down.

Lincoln BIG ice rink was opened last Thursday and the freezing weather is resulting in more eco-friendly skating. With the aid of snow and ice in the county, the ice rink is becoming more cost-effective because the chillers don’t have to work as hard to keep the ice frozen.

However, with the additional snowfall last night, workers are now rushing to clear the rink and surrounding areas so it can be used safely. A member of staff explains how they’re going about shifting the snow:
